16 City of Georgetown, Texas Building Customer Programs Through AMI and Effective Data Management Walter Koopmann, Technical Services Manager, Georgetown Utility Systems, TX
17 Who is Georgetown? Georgetown Utility Systems (GUS) serves the City of Georgetown, Texas 30 miles north of Austin along I-35, a population of 49,000, 42 Sq Miles in the Electric Service territory and around 70 Sq Miles in the Water Service area 21,400 Electric Customers 19,000 Residential 2,400 I and C 21,300 Water Customers
18 AMR System History 1996 Purchased Itron Fixed-Net/Drive-By AMR System Originally promoted as A Gateway into the Home GUS first in the nation to read BOTH electric and water meters with an Itron FIXED AMR network Electric: In ,000 Meters Today 21,400 Meters 78% Read by Itron Genesis Fixed-Network 22% Read by Itron Mobile Collector Water: In ,500 Maters Today: 21,300 Meters 64% Read by Itron Genesis Fixed-Network 36% Read by Itron Mobile Collector Less than 1% of meters must be read manually
19 Current AMR Issues AMR system operating with obsolete technology & failing infrastructure. Network infrastructure no longer manufactured 50% of meters at end of life requiring replacement CCUs cannot be purchased to handle new growth Loss of functionality Inaccurate data, non-responsive equipment and inability to expand system Non-replacement issues Increase in operational costs and manpower needed; Lost Revenues
20 Needs Assessment Customers Want. E-Bills and On-line bill presentment On-line service requests (24 x 7 service) Choice of due date Current usage information and daily readings on-line Choice of rates (i.e.: time of use for both electric and water) Energy conservation programs Prepay options
21 Needs Assessment Utility Wants. Work Order System Manages work flow, Calculates cost of service of jobs Asset management system Integrate with warehouse and manages maintenance costs Tracks and measures efficiencies Interactive voice response (IVR) for payment processing and late notices Usage threshold notification Demand control Work history
22 New AMI System System Architecture during conversion from AMR Systems to new AMI Systems
23 Data Integration Additionally, the MDM Distributes AMI Data to other Systems: Outage notification to OMS Voltage alarms Demand Thresholds GIS push & pulls CIS (meter inventory) Asset Management SCADA for system balancing (water & electric)
24 Leveraging the Data Drought of Started in October of 2007 Lake and aquifer levels low Peak irrigation demands Water purveyors implement restrictions Georgetown implements 3-day restrictions San Gabriel River Today! River at Peak of Drought
25 AquaMessenger Service Timely feedback direct to customer on usage Uses daily meter read to determine current usage in the billing period Total cost of MDMS modifications was $25,000 Available at no charge to customers Customer select up to 3 notification thresholds Aqua Alert by when a threshold is exceeded Current Active Customers 588 Non Eligible 239 4% Participation
